The Andhra Pradesh government has estimated an expenditure of ₹64,721 crore for the construction of Amaravati, the State’s capital city, Minister for Municipal Administration and Urban Development P. Narayana announced in the Assembly on Tuesday (March 11, 2025). He assured that the construction of the capital would be completed within three years, that is by 2028.
Responding to a question posed by BJP MLA Yelamanchili Satyanarayana Chowdary (Sujana Chowdary) during the Question Hour, the Minister criticised former Chief Minister Y.S. Jagan Mohan Reddy, stating that while Jagan had initially declared in the Assembly that 30,000 acres were needed for Amaravati’s development, he later changed his stance, leading to uncertainty in the capital project.
